Implements complete GTM tracking including dataLayer events in code and GTM configuration via API. Use when users need to "implement GTM tracking", "add dataLayer events", "create GTM variables and tags", "set up CTA tracking", "implement event tracking", or want to execute a tracking plan. Handles both code implementation (dataLayer.push) and GTM container configuration (variables/triggers/tags) automatically via API. Supports incremental updates and framework-specific patterns (React, Next.js, Vue, etc.).

Build and maintain a global company context file that all other GTM skills read from. Captures product info, voice rules, ICP, win cases, proof library, campaign history, hypotheses, and DNC lists. Supports four modes: create (new context), update (append to existing), call recording capture (extract signals from transcripts), and feedback loop (import campaign results).
